Season Series

Nine of the last 10 regular-season meetings between the Mavericks and Spurs have been decided by seven points or less. San Antonio has gone 8-2 in those 10 games, however. The Spurs won 113-108 in overtime at home on Oct. 29. Luka Doncic poured in a team-high 31 points, including 24 after halftime, to go along with eight rebounds, four assists, one steal and one block in 40 minutes. Doncic became the first player to post a 30-8-4 stat line within his first seven career games since Michael Jordan in 1984-85.

Dennis Smith Jr. added 22 points, four assists, and two steals, but missed a free throw in the closing seconds of regulation that could’ve been a game-clincher for Dallas. The Spurs had six players score in double figures, led by 34 points from DeMar DeRozan, who also contributed a game-high nine assists. Rudy Gay had 15 points and 11 rebounds.

Why Bet on San Antonio?

The Spurs were stunned at home by Charlotte, an awful road team, 108-93 on Monday. Former Spurs great Tony Parker made his return to San Antonio with eight points, four assists, three rebounds, and no turnovers. The Spurs honored Parker before the game with a two-minute video of his career highlights in San Antonio, including being drafted with the 28th pick in 2001 and his four NBA championships with the team.

LaMarcus Aldridge led the Spurs with 28 points and 10 rebounds. DeMar DeRozan had just 14. DeRozan has not been scoring as efficiently as he was to start his Spurs career. “I’m not worried about it,” DeRozan said. “Sometimes I embrace the struggle whenever it comes because once you get out of it you become more appreciative of the struggle and you kind of get a better rhythm from there.” He’s been averaging 17.5 points on 17.4 shots per game over his last eight, shooting just 39.6% from the field.

Derrick White scored 18 points, adding seven assists, four rebounds, one block and two triples in 34 minutes. He finished 7-of-12 from the field and 2-of-3 from the line, bouncing back nicely after his 8-point game on Saturday. His usage rate is up by nearly 7% when Rudy Gay (wrist) and Marco Belinelli (knee) are off the court. Patty Mills notched 14 points on 6-of-16 shooting vs. the Hornets on Monday. He had an extra handful of touches with Belinelli and Gay out. Neither is likely to play here.

San Antonio ranks first in the NBA in fewest turnovers, coughing up 12.5 per game. They have turned the ball over 10-or-fewer times in 15 games this season, which is the most such games in the NBA. No. 9 is Charlotte at 12.9.

Why Bet on Dallas?

The Mavs had a two-game winning streak snapped in a 119-114 home loss to Golden State on Sunday. Steph Curry scored 48 points and tied his season high for 3s in a game. Curry’s 11 3s were the most ever by a Mavericks opponent. The last one was his most important, snapping a 114-all tie with 42 seconds to play.

Stud rookie Luka Doncic had 26 points (8-of-18 FGs, 5-of-8 FTs), six boards, five assists, five 3-pointers, and one steal in 32 minutes. Over the weekend, Warriors coach Steve Kerr said the 19-year-old Doncic “is already an All-Star.” Doncic is currently second in All-Star voting for Western Conference players — only LeBron James has received more votes.

Jalen Brunson finished Sunday’s game with 12 points, four rebounds, one assist, one block and a pair of 3-pointers in 30 minutes. Brunson came in averaging 6.2 points and 2.1 assists in 16.4 minutes per game, but those numbers are likely to rise with J.J Barea (Achilles) done for the season. He had surgery Monday.

Spurs vs Mavericks should be a close victory for Dallas.

Dennis Smith Jr. (illness) is questionable for Wednesday’s game vs. the Spurs. He has missed each of the Mavs previous three contests due to back soreness. However, according to the Mavs’ latest injury report, he is questionable for this game due to an illness, which means the back pain is apparently no longer an issue. The Mavs are reportedly shopping Smith, who doesn’t fit next to Doncic so that’s why they might be holding him out.

Dallas coach Rick Carlisle said that Dirk Nowitzki’s role could be volatile going forward. Nowitzki shot 1-of-3 from the field to finish Sunday’s home loss with three points, two rebounds and one assist in seven minutes.

“There may be some games he doesn’t play because of matchups that just don’t look good,” Carlisle said. “There may be instances where he plays in the first half but not in the second half if things aren’t looking favorable for the second half.”
